Hidradenitis Suppurativa (HS) is a chronic inflammatory skin condition that affects areas of the body where skin rubs together, such as the armpits, groin, buttocks, and under the breasts. It is characterised by painful lumps, nodules, and sometimes recurrent abscesses that may discharge fluid.
The disease often follows a recurring pattern, with periods of flare-ups and remission.
Diagnosis is usually based on clinical evaluation by a qualified healthcare professional. The doctor may assess the appearance of skin lesions, the location of affected areas, and the frequency of recurrence.
In some cases, additional tests may be recommended to rule out other skin conditions or infections.
